I decided to spend some hobby time learning how to make a table.  I wanted to work on a table that was already built because I was mostly interested in the programming piece(not a programmer, but I have taught myself a couple of languages over the years as a hobby).  So I found the R2D2 stern table and decided to have at it.  I have been programming it for a couple of weeks now and have managed to get most of the world sub modes in. A couple of very short play videos linked.  

 

I was wondering if anyone has assets for this game.  I am taking a lot of inspiration from the Stern game, but it wont be a one for one copy( I am definitely changing how the multipliers work. But the assets that came with the R2-D2 table are lacking.  Everything is based on the single playfield image which includes the ramps and toys on it.  I'm wondering if anyone has better playfield scans or has the skills to take the included playfield file and photoshop out the crap that shouldn't be there(like the flipper images on the playfield and the inserts, etc...).  I don't have those skills.  I have never built a table before and the graphics part is one area I don't really have a lot of expertise.

I have some table rules Questions for anyone who owns this machine or has played it a ton. I have found several code explanations online, but none of them are truly complete enough to write an accurate script.  If anyone can answer some of these, I would be greatful.
 

-How many tie targets are lit at once(it apears to be 2)? Does it depend on the current table multiplier? Do they switch when hit or on a timer?

- Do the roving force target skill shot stay on even after you hit other items on the table, and only stops when you hit a force target? So you could be playing for a minute and the skill shot is still available?

-There are so many differing rules online- Is this the most recent set of rules?https://tiltforums.c...-rulesheet/2812
-The goal of Victory Multiball is to complete 6 major shots for big points, and to collect medals (bronze - silver - gold). Medals determine the points scored at the start of Jedi Multiball, which can potentially be a very high-scoring collect. Anyone know how many points you get roughly per medal?
-Do tie fighters destroyed during tie fighter assault count towards your tie fighter total, I feel like I have seen videos where both happen, so maybe the code changed

-If you have multiple planet modes lit(i.e. Hoth and Endor) and you hit Endor(left ramp) for example. If you choose to play just the Hoth mode(say the Hoth video mode for example), which planet mode light does it turn off after you have completed the Hoth video sub mode, Endor light or Hoth light?
